Cómo convertir XML a una tabla de Excel y en línea convertir Excel a XML en Python.

Convierta XML a Excel y Excel a XML en Python

XML(Extensible Markup Language) es un lenguaje de marcado para un manejo excelente de estructuras de datos complejas. Es un formato compatible con la computadora, muy parecido al HTML para el almacenamiento, el transporte y la reutilización de datos a largo plazo. Un Excel(hoja de cálculo de Microsoft Excel) es un archivo que consta de celdas en filas y columnas. Excel es una de las herramientas más importantes que admite fórmulas integradas para realizar el cálculo, el análisis y la visualización de datos e información. En varios casos, debe exportar datos de XML a Excel (XLSX o XLS) para su posterior procesamiento, o viceversa. En este artículo, aprenderemos cómo convertir XML a Excel y Excel a XML en Python utilizando la API REST.

En este artículo se tratarán los siguientes temas:

Archivo de Excel a formato XML y XML a XLSX Converter API

Para convertir Excel a XML en línea o abrir un archivo XML en una hoja de cálculo de Excel, usaré el SDK de Python de GroupDocs.Conversion Cloud API. La biblioteca de Python es una biblioteca de código abierto rápida y confiable y una solución de conversión de documentos. Es una potente API 100 % gratuita, segura y fácil de usar para la conversión de formato de archivo. Convierte formatos admitidos a cualquier formato mediante programación en la nube. Puede instalarlo usando el siguiente comando en la consola:

pip install groupdocs_converison_cloud

Luego, obtenga su ID de cliente y Secreto de cliente del panel de control antes de comenzar a seguir los pasos y los ejemplos de código disponibles. Una vez que tenga su ID y secreto, agregue el ejemplo de código en su aplicación de Python como se muestra a continuación:

# Importe el SDK de Python en su aplicación de Python desde http://api.groupdocs.cloud
import groupdocs_conversion_cloud

# Obtenga client_id y client_secret de https://dashboard.groupdocs.cloud después del registro gratuito.
client_id = "xx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x"
client_secret = "x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x"

# Obtener configuraciones de la API de archivos
configuration = groupdocs_conversion_cloud.Configuration(client_id, client_secret)
configuration.api_base_url = "https://api.groupdocs.cloud"
storage_name = "InternalStorage"

Importe XML a Excel Online en Python usando la API REST

En esta sección, veamos cómo convertir XML a XLSX en Python mediante programación en la nube siguiendo los pasos que se indican a continuación. En primer lugar, suba el archivo XML a la nube utilizando el ejemplo de código. Como resultado, el archivo XML cargado estará disponible en la sección de archivos de su tablero en la nube.

A continuación, convierta el archivo XML en un libro de trabajo de Excel en Python mediante programación siguiendo los pasos que se indican a continuación:

  • Crea una instancia de ConvertApi
  • Cree una instancia de ConvertSettings
  • Establecer el nombre de almacenamiento y la ruta del archivo XML de entrada
  • A continuación, asigne “xlsx” al formato
  • Ahora, proporcione la ruta del archivo xlsx de salida
  • Crear ConvertDocumentRequest con ConvertSettings
  • Finalmente, convierta llamando al método convertDocument() con ConvertDocumentRequest

El ejemplo de código que se muestra a continuación muestra cómo Python convierte XML a XLSX sin abrir el archivo usando la API REST:

# Cómo importar XML a Excel Online en Python usando REST API
try:
    # Crear una instancia de la API
    convert_api = groupdocs_conversion_cloud.ConvertApi.from_keys(client_id, client_secret)

    # Definir la configuración de conversión
    settings = groupdocs_conversion_cloud.ConvertSettings()
    settings.storage_name = storage_name
    settings.file_path = "python-testing/input-sample-file.xml"
    settings.format = "xlsx"
    
    settings.output_path = "python-testing"
    
    request = groupdocs_conversion_cloud.ConvertDocumentRequest(settings)
    response = convert_api.convert_document(request)

    print("Successfully converted Excel to XLSX format in Python: " + str(response))
except groupdocs_conversion_cloud.ApiException as e:
    print("Exception while calling API: {0}".format(e.message))
Cómo cambiar XML a Excel en línea usando Python

Importe XML a Excel Online en Python usando la API REST

Puede descargar el archivo convertido utilizando el fragmento de código del archivo de descarga.

Convierta Excel a formato XML en Python usando REST API

En esta sección, mostraremos cómo convertir Excel a XML mediante programación en Python siguiendo los pasos que se indican a continuación:

  • Crea una instancia de ConvertApi
  • Cree una instancia de ConvertSettings
  • Establecer el nombre de almacenamiento y la ruta del archivo XLSX de entrada
  • Asigne “xml” al formato
  • Ahora, proporcione la ruta del archivo xml de salida
  • Crear ConvertDocumentRequest con ConvertSettings
  • Convierta llamando al método convertDocument() con ConvertDocumentRequest

El siguiente ejemplo de código muestra cómo convertir Excel a XML en línea en Python usando la API REST:


# Cómo convertir Excel a formato XML en Python usando REST API
try:
    # Crear una instancia de la API
    convert_api = groupdocs_conversion_cloud.ConvertApi.from_keys(client_id, client_secret)

    # Definir la configuración de conversión
    settings = groupdocs_conversion_cloud.ConvertSettings()
    settings.storage_name = storage_name
    settings.file_path = "python-testing/input-sample-file.xlsx"
    settings.format = "xml"
    
    settings.output_path = "python-testing"
    
    request = groupdocs_conversion_cloud.ConvertDocumentRequest(settings)
    response = convert_api.convert_document(request)

    print("Successfully converted Excel into XML online in Python: " + str(response))
except groupdocs_conversion_cloud.ApiException as e:
    print("Exception while calling API: {0}".format(e.message))
Cómo convertir XLSX a XML en línea

Convierta Excel a formato XML en Python usando REST API

Siga los pasos mencionados para cargar y luego descargar el archivo convertido. Eso es todo.

Convertidor de XML a Excel en línea gratis

¿Cómo convertir XML a Excel en línea? Pruebe el siguiente conversor de XML a Excel gratuito en línea, que se desarrolla utilizando la API anterior.

Convertidor de XLSX a XML en línea gratis

¿Cómo convertir Excel a XML en línea? Pruebe el siguiente conversor de Excel a XML en línea para tally, que se desarrolla utilizando la API anterior. Este convertidor en línea de XLSX a XML se puede utilizar para convertir Excel a un esquema XML.

Conclusión

Esto nos lleva al final de esta publicación de blog. Para resumir lo que has aprendido:

  • cómo convertir un archivo XML a formato XLSX en Python usando REST API;
  • cómo convertir un archivo XLSX a XML en línea en Python usando la API REST;
  • Convertidor XML a XLS en línea gratis;
  • Convertidor XLSX a XML en línea;

Además, puede explorar soluciones de conversión más avanzadas siguiendo la documentación. También proporcionamos una sección Referencia de API que le permite visualizar e interactuar con nuestras API directamente a través del navegador. El código fuente completo de GroupDocs.Conversion Cloud SDK para Python está disponible gratuitamente en GitHub.

Finalmente, groupdocs.com está escribiendo nuevas publicaciones de blog. Por lo tanto, manténgase en contacto para recibir actualizaciones periódicas.

Hacer una pregunta

Para cualquier pregunta/consulta sobre el convertidor de archivos de Excel a XML o la herramienta de conversión de XML a Excel en nuestro foro.

preguntas frecuentes

¿Cómo convertir XML a Excel usando Python?

Siga este enlace para conocer el fragmento de código de Python sobre cómo importar XML a Excel de forma rápida y sencilla.

¿Cómo convertir XML a Excel en línea en Python usando REST API?

Cree una instancia de ConvertApi, establezca los valores de la configuración de conversión e invoque el método convertDocument con ConvertDocumentRequest para abrir un archivo XML en Excel.

¿Cómo puedo convertir XML a Excel gratis?

Existe un conversor de archivos XML a Excel gratuito en línea que le permite convertir XML a formato Excel, rápida y fácilmente. Una vez que se completa la conversión, puede descargar el archivo XLSX en el almacenamiento en la nube.

¿Cómo convierto XML a Excel en línea gratis?

  • Abra nuestro conversor de XML a Excel en línea
  • Haga clic dentro del área de colocación de archivos para cargar el archivo XML o arrastre y suelte el archivo XML.
  • Haga clic en el botón Convertir ahora, el convertidor en línea de XML a XLSX transformará XML a Excel.
  • El enlace de descarga del archivo de salida estará disponible instantáneamente después de convertir XML a Excel.

¿Cómo instalar la biblioteca de descarga gratuita del convertidor de XML a Excel?

Instale y descargue la biblioteca de Python del convertidor de XML a Excel para crear y procesar la conversión de XML a Excel mediante programación.

¿Cómo convierto un archivo XML a XLSX en Windows?

Visite este enlace para descargar el convertidor de XML a Excel. Este convertidor de XML a XLSX fuera de línea realiza la conversión en Windows con un solo clic.

¿Cómo convertir un archivo de Excel en un archivo XML en Python?

Siga este enlace para aprender el fragmento de código de Python sobre cómo convertir Excel a formato XLSX rápidamente.

¿Cómo crear un archivo XML desde Excel en Python usando la API REST?

Cree una instancia de ConvertApi, establezca los valores de la configuración de conversión e invoque el método convertDocument con ConvertDocumentRequest para convertir un archivo de Excel en un archivo XML.

¿Cómo convertir archivos de Excel a formato XML gratis?

Existe un conversor de Excel a XML en línea gratuito que le permite convertir Excel a formato XML, rápida y fácilmente. Una vez que se completa la conversión, puede descargar el archivo XML convertido en el almacenamiento en la nube.

¿Cómo se convierte un archivo de Excel a un archivo XML gratis en línea?

Abra nuestro conversor de XLSX a XML en línea Haga clic dentro del área de colocación de archivos para cargar el archivo de Excel o arrastre y suelte el archivo de Excel. Haga clic en el botón Convertir ahora, el convertidor de XML a XLSX en línea convertirá XLSX a XML. El enlace de descarga del archivo de salida estará disponible instantáneamente después de convertir XLSX en XML.

¿Podemos convertir archivos de Excel a XML en Windows?

Visite este enlace para descargar el convertidor XLSX a XML gratis. Este software de descarga gratuita de conversión XLSX a XML fuera de línea realiza la conversión rápidamente, con un solo clic.

¿Es seguro usar el convertidor de Excel a XML gratis en línea?

Sí, eliminamos los archivos cargados después de 24 horas.

Ver también